/*
 * Tell the kernel about the EFI memory map.  This might include
 * more than the max 128 entries that can fit in the e820 legacy
 * (zeropage) memory map.
 */

static void __init do_add_efi_memmap(void)
{
	void *p;

	for (p = memmap.map; p < memmap.map_end; p += memmap.desc_size) {
		efi_memory_desc_t *md = p;
		unsigned long long start = md->phys_addr;
		unsigned long long size = md->num_pages << EFI_PAGE_SHIFT;
		int e820_type;

		switch (md->type) {
		case EFI_LOADER_CODE:
		case EFI_LOADER_DATA:
		case EFI_BOOT_SERVICES_CODE:
		case EFI_BOOT_SERVICES_DATA:
		case EFI_CONVENTIONAL_MEMORY:
			if (md->attribute & EFI_MEMORY_WB)
				e820_type = E820_RAM;
			else
				e820_type = E820_RESERVED;
			break;
		case EFI_ACPI_RECLAIM_MEMORY:
			e820_type = E820_ACPI;
			break;
		case EFI_ACPI_MEMORY_NVS:
			e820_type = E820_NVS;
			break;
		case EFI_UNUSABLE_MEMORY:
			e820_type = E820_UNUSABLE;
			break;
		default:
			/*
			 * EFI_RESERVED_TYPE EFI_RUNTIME_SERVICES_CODE
			 * EFI_RUNTIME_SERVICES_DATA EFI_MEMORY_MAPPED_IO
			 * EFI_MEMORY_MAPPED_IO_PORT_SPACE EFI_PAL_CODE
			 */
			e820_type = E820_RESERVED;
			break;
		}
		e820_add_region(start, size, e820_type);
	}
	sanitize_e820_map(e820.map, ARRAY_SIZE(e820.map), &e820.nr_map);
}

/*
 * This function will switch the EFI runtime services to virtual mode.
 * Essentially, look through the EFI memmap and map every region that
 * has the runtime attribute bit set in its memory descriptor and update
 * that memory descriptor with the virtual address obtained from ioremap().
 * This enables the runtime services to be called without having to
 * thunk back into physical mode for every invocation.
 */
void __init efi_enter_virtual_mode(void)
{
	efi_memory_desc_t *md, *prev_md = NULL;
	efi_status_t status;
	unsigned long size;
	u64 end, systab, end_pfn;
	void *p, *va, *new_memmap = NULL;
	int count = 0;

	efi.systab = NULL;

	/*
	 * We don't do virtual mode, since we don't do runtime services, on
	 * non-native EFI
	 */

	if (!efi_is_native()) {
		efi_unmap_memmap();
		return;
	}

	/* Merge contiguous regions of the same type and attribute */
	for (p = memmap.map; p < memmap.map_end; p += memmap.desc_size) {
		u64 prev_size;
		md = p;

		if (!prev_md) {
			prev_md = md;
			continue;
		}

		if (prev_md->type != md->type ||
		    prev_md->attribute != md->attribute) {
			prev_md = md;
			continue;
		}

		prev_size = prev_md->num_pages << EFI_PAGE_SHIFT;

		if (md->phys_addr == (prev_md->phys_addr + prev_size)) {
			prev_md->num_pages += md->num_pages;
			md->type = EFI_RESERVED_TYPE;
			md->attribute = 0;
			continue;
		}
		prev_md = md;
	}

	for (p = memmap.map; p < memmap.map_end; p += memmap.desc_size) {
		md = p;
		if (!(md->attribute & EFI_MEMORY_RUNTIME) &&
		    md->type != EFI_BOOT_SERVICES_CODE &&
		    md->type != EFI_BOOT_SERVICES_DATA)
			continue;

		size = md->num_pages << EFI_PAGE_SHIFT;
		end = md->phys_addr + size;

		end_pfn = PFN_UP(end);
		if (end_pfn <= max_low_pfn_mapped
		    || (end_pfn > (1UL << (32 - PAGE_SHIFT))
			&& end_pfn <= max_pfn_mapped)) {
			va = __va(md->phys_addr);

			if (!(md->attribute & EFI_MEMORY_WB))
				efi_memory_uc((u64)(unsigned long)va, size);
		} else
			va = efi_ioremap(md->phys_addr, size,
					 md->type, md->attribute);

		md->virt_addr = (u64) (unsigned long) va;

		if (!va) {
			pr_err("ioremap of 0x%llX failed!\n",
			       (unsigned long long)md->phys_addr);
			continue;
		}

		systab = (u64) (unsigned long) efi_phys.systab;
		if (md->phys_addr <= systab && systab < end) {
			systab += md->virt_addr - md->phys_addr;
			efi.systab = (efi_system_table_t *) (unsigned long) systab;
		}
		new_memmap = krealloc(new_memmap,
				      (count + 1) * memmap.desc_size,
				      GFP_KERNEL);
		memcpy(new_memmap + (count * memmap.desc_size), md,
		       memmap.desc_size);
		count++;
	}

	BUG_ON(!efi.systab);

	status = phys_efi_set_virtual_address_map(
		memmap.desc_size * count,
		memmap.desc_size,
		memmap.desc_version,
		(efi_memory_desc_t *)__pa(new_memmap));

	if (status != EFI_SUCCESS) {
		pr_alert("Unable to switch EFI into virtual mode "
			 "(status=%lx)!\n", status);
		panic("EFI call to SetVirtualAddressMap() failed!");
	}

	/*
	 * Now that EFI is in virtual mode, update the function
	 * pointers in the runtime service table to the new virtual addresses.
	 *
	 * Call EFI services through wrapper functions.
	 */
	efi.runtime_version = efi_systab.fw_revision;
	efi.get_time = virt_efi_get_time;
	efi.set_time = virt_efi_set_time;
	efi.get_wakeup_time = virt_efi_get_wakeup_time;
	efi.set_wakeup_time = virt_efi_set_wakeup_time;
	efi.get_variable = virt_efi_get_variable;
	efi.get_next_variable = virt_efi_get_next_variable;
	efi.set_variable = virt_efi_set_variable;
	efi.get_next_high_mono_count = virt_efi_get_next_high_mono_count;
	efi.reset_system = virt_efi_reset_system;
	efi.set_virtual_address_map = NULL;
	efi.query_variable_info = virt_efi_query_variable_info;
	efi.update_capsule = virt_efi_update_capsule;
	efi.query_capsule_caps = virt_efi_query_capsule_caps;
	if (__supported_pte_mask & _PAGE_NX)
		runtime_code_page_mkexec();

	kfree(new_memmap);
}
